Output d8c811ff53343bea2ef2b683a7c0995ddfa1b287bc34e90c43000eefb061c7a7:2

value
123008296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f97a5dad27ef45407a3ebc857c86422ff4902bc3 OP_EQUAL
address
3QS8mSeJHxXMKYrt8Rxow83gC9M3j6itdo
transaction
d8c811ff53343bea2ef2b683a7c0995ddfa1b287bc34e90c43000eefb061c7a7
spent
true